Velocity 1:1 Coaching
The best way to learn about growing your ideas is from those who have successfully done so.
Velocity’s network of coaches includes a variety of individuals made up of founders, small business owners, early employees from successful start-ups, and experienced entrepreneurs. They are available to meet one-on-one or in a small group to discuss your start-up ideas and aspirations and help guide you to turn your concept into a reality.

Program Overview
The University of Waterloo is awarding Entrepreneurial Ph.D. Fellowships to support outstanding, business-minded Waterloo doctoral students who are interested in commercializing their research. Successful fellowship applicants will be enrolled in the Master of Business, Entrepreneurship and Technology (MBET) part-time program. Recipients can complete the three-year part-time program alongside their regular doctoral studies, tuition-free.

WatCo
Program Overview
The Waterloo Commercialization Office (WatCo) offers research faculty and graduate students access to intellectual property management expertise and commercialization services to facilitate licensing and startup company formation commercialization pathways.
